About the role
At HBK, the firm's internship program is designed to provide a valuable and challenging "hands-on" learning experience, to develop an understanding of the firm, the public accounting profession, and to enhance the intern's formal education.
- Receiving training on federal and state tax preparation, tax research, tax laws, and HBK software
- Attending a week-long 1040 Tax Training Program
- Contributing to the firm by providing timely and high-quality work products
- Working closely with team members across all levels of the organization and performing many of the same responsibilities as a first-year associate
- Gaining hands-on training on how to prepare tax returns (individual and corporate)
- Gaining a better understanding of how public accounting firms operate
- Strengthening communication, analytical, and professional skills through hands-on experience
- Gaining insight into what it takes to build a successful career in the public accounting industry
Requirements
- Sophomore or junior candidate pursuing a major in accounting
- Preferred cumulative GPA of 3.0 or higher; leadership experience, campus involvement, and relevant work experience are also highly valued
- Actively pursuing or interest in pursuing the CPA designation
- Must possess excellent computer, communication, and interpersonal skills
- Demonstrated 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ment
- Must pass an employment background check
Schedule
- Internships may be full-time or part-time depending on the time of year and office requirements
- For spring busy season internships, candidates must have the ability to work at least 24 hours per week in-office during the program
- Spring internships run January through April
High-performing interns may be considered for future internship opportunities and full-time employment upon graduation.
